Wikipedia editors are people, and that means that they have the same problems that other people have.
In the 20+ years that Wikipedia has been around, 47,480,003 accounts have been registered, but only 119,806 have made an edit during the last month, or about 750,000 during the last year. Among them, we probably have something on the order of:
- 18,600 editors with an anxiety disorder [1]
- 14,300 editors with alcohol overuse problems
- 6,800 editors with depression [2]
- 5,900 editors have ADHD [3]
- 4,790 editors with schizophrenia
- 3,500 editors had both a serious mental illness and a substance use disorder [4]
- 2,700 editors with PTSD [5]
- 2,510 editors with bipolar disorder
- 2,030 editors with narcissistic personality disorder [6]
- 1,600 editors with borderline personality disorder [7]
- 1,190 psychopaths [8]
